John Adair was born in Chester County, South Carolina, USA. He was an American politician and soldier. He was the eighth Governor of Kentucky from 1820-1824. He served as the US Senator from Kentucky (1805-1806) and the US House of Representatives from Kentucky (1831-1833). He was elected to a total of eight terms in the Kentucky state House of Representatives. He served as Speaker of the Kentucky House of Representatives. Popular for his service in two wars, including the Revolutionary War and the Northwest Indian War.
